Lead Generation Sales Support Specialist (AU Client)
People Work Smart Pty Ltd
Position Summary
As a Lead Generation Sales Support Specialist, you'll identify potential clients through online research, networking, and industry events, ensuring they meet our product and service criteria. You'll also maintain and update the CRM system with accurate and detailed information about leads and prospects.
Responsibilities
The role involves prospecting and managing potential customer interactions for different target audiences. Responsibilities include upholding and portraying professional, honest, culture, managing good rapport with customers, and colleagues and working closely with the sales team to hand overqualified leads and assist in the conversion process.

Sales Support:
• Works closely with assigned Sales Team Projects to support their sales activities on a daily basis
• Regular check-ins to determine support needed, including inbox actioning, quote support and follow ups.
• Working with the CRM and updating the Sales Team on actions and setting tasks.
• Compiling Quotes and opportunities within the CRM
• Monitoring all open opportunities of assigned Sales Team with follow ups and close offs once order received (or reason if lost).
• Ideas and involvement in implementing improvements in processes relating to sales, order accuracy, marketing materials or adding value to customer experience
